The Wiltshire Times reports that filming for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ince will take place again at the cloisters at Lacock Abbey:

Scenes from the first two Harry Potter blockbusters were filmed in the village and in the cloisters at Lacock Abbey.

In the most recent film, Harry Potter and the Order of The Phoenix, the cloisters courtyard is enhanced using computer animation and featured as a courtyard in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ry.

But the filming crews want to return to Lacock with many of the main characters to capture a series of spooky night scenes for Harry Potter and the Half Blood Prince.

Daniel Radcliffe, who plays the protagonist Potter, is set to be involved in the local filming.

The movie-making teams now have permission to return for four days in October and film scenes between 5pm and 5am.

High Street and Church Street will be closed and the bus stop outside the George Inn looks set to be relocated for the duration.

"Half-Blood Prince," to be directed again by David Yates and written by Steven Kloves, is targeted for a November 21, 2008 release.

Source: Wiltshire Times

Speaking to Dark Horizons, Jim Broadbent revealed that he has been assigned the goofy name of Horace Slughorn, apparently for some kind of movie about a boy wizard and his friends, who are also wizards. Broadbent described the character as:

a retired teacher of magic who's drawn back out of retirement because he's got some secrets they need in the battle against the Deatheaters and he's quite star struck as a teacher and he's drawn back into the fold because he likes to notch up celebrity students, and he's drawn back by Harry.

Okay, everyone, HPANA has a new post talking about how the WB plans to make an announcement on the director for Deathly Hallows soon as well as talk about the rumors of splitting the movie in half. While they weren't given any specific answer, HPANA says this:

Having just returned from the set of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ince today at Leavesden Studios, HPANA was told by producer David Barron that an announcement in the near future could address who is directing Harry Potter and the Deathly Hallows as well as answer rumors about splitting the final film into two parts.

While not confirmed at today's visit to the eight-acre home of the Potter films outside of London, this editor's impression was that David Yates will likely direct Deathly Hallows and the film may very well be split as rumored. The upcoming announcement may answer one or both of these rumors.

Stay tuned for a teaser of our set visit report with the premiere of the first Half-Blood Prince trailer and a full report with the release of the film in November. Videotaped interviews on the set include Daniel Radcliffe, Emma Watson, Rupert Grint, Jessie Cave (Lavender Brown), Bonnie Wright and producer David Barron.

    • Apple releases iOS 27 Beta 2 for developers and power users by Aditya Tiwari It's been a couple of weeks since Apple previewed the iOS 27 update during the WWDC official keynote. The upcoming iOS version will bring even more refinements to the Liquid Glass design language, an upgraded Siri AI assistant, and several new Apple Intelligence features. Interestingly, the latest WWDC keynote was different than previous years. Apple has released the iOS 27 beta 2 (build 24A5370h) for developers who want to test the new features being baked for the iPhone and optimize their apps. If you're interested in downloading the latest beta, go to Settings > General > Software Update > beta Updates, then choose iOS 27 Developer Beta. You can download the latest iOS 27 beta on more than 30 supported iPhones. Make sure you know what you are doing since developer betas can be unstable and unexpected at times. If you want to be on the safer side, you can wait for the public beta, which will arrive next month. It's been a while since Apple discontinued its AirPort router lineup. Now, the company said in the iOS 27 beta 2 release notes that the AirPort Utility is deprecated and won't be available for new downloads from the App Store. Apple added that if you previously downloaded the app, you can re-download it. However, the functionality isn't guaranteed when using the AirPort Utility on iOS 27 or later. Speaking of known issues, Apple said that the Portrait mode blur effect might render incorrectly for photos; you may be unable to stop an alarm from the lock screen without unlocking your iPhone; the "Add a Control" button in Control Center edit mode might appear small or clipped. There are several new features in iOS 27 beta 2 as well. It comes with Neural Engine improvements for Apple Intelligence, including better performance when loading large models over 1GB. HomeKit Secure Video recordings are processed on-device and through Private Cloud Compute for video descriptions and search, when Apple Intelligence is enabled in the Home app. That said, you can also download the second betas of macOS 27 Golden Gate, iPadOS 27, watchOS 27, and other Apple operating systems.
